Cookies:
Cookies are small text files placed on users' computers when they visit certain Internet sites or register as members of online entities. In most cases, cookies allow previous customers and visitors to be recognized at the website, so they don't have to enter the same information repeatedly. In some cases, cookies are used to track the buying habits of online consumers.
